Google Cloud Security Engineer.
Müller’s Solutions is looking for a skilled Google Cloud Security Engineer to enhance our cloud security framework and protect our critical systems and data on Google Cloud Platform (GCP). In this role, you will be responsible for identifying security vulnerabilities, implementing robust security measures, and ensuring compliance with industry standards while safeguarding our cloud architecture and applications.
Key Responsibilities:
- Design, implement, and manage security controls and procedures for GCP services and resources.
- Perform risk assessments and security reviews to identify vulnerabilities and prioritize remediation measures.
- Monitor and analyze security alerts, events, and incidents across the cloud environment.
- Develop and enforce security policies, standards, and best practices for cloud operations.
- Implement Identity and Access Management (IAM) policies to control access to GCP resources effectively.
- Conduct regular security assessments and collaborate with development teams to ensure secure coding practices.
- Stay up to date with the latest security threats, vulnerabilities, and trends in cloud security.
- Provide security training and awareness for engineering teams to promote a security-first culture.
- Collaborate with incident response teams to investigate and respond to security incidents effectively.
- Maintain documentation of security policies, architecture, and processes related to GCP.
Requirements
Requirements:
-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Information Technology, Cybersecurity, or a related field.
- 3+ years of experience in cloud security, specifically within Google Cloud Platform.
- Strong knowledge of cloud security best practices, frameworks, and compliance (e.g., ISO 27001, NIST, GDPR).
- Experience with GCP security tools and services, including Security Command Center, Cloud Armor, and Cloud Identity.
- Expertise in Identity and Access Management (IAM), data encryption, and security configurations in GCP.
- Familiarity with network security principles and solutions, such as firewalls and VPNs.
- Excellent analytical and problem-solving skills, with the ability to handle complex security scenarios.
- Strong communication skills to effectively convey technical information to diverse audiences.
Preferred Qualifications:
- Google Cloud certifications (e.g., Google Cloud Professional Cloud Security Engineer) are desirable.
- Experience in scripting or programming languages, such as Python or Bash, for security automation.
- Knowledge of DevSecOps practices and tools.
- Experience with tools like SIEM, vulnerability scanners, and penetration testing frameworks.
